V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
phpxiaowangzi
V2EX  ›  程序员

vue 本地测试环境发生错误如何定位到源 vue 文件

  •  
  •   phpxiaowangzi · 2020-12-09 15:27:54 +08:00 · 2157 次点击
    这是一个创建于 1443 天前的主题,其中的信息可能已经有所发展或是发生改变。

    如下图所示: avatar 本地测试环境测试时报错,显示的时 vue.runtime.esm.js 文件而不无法定位到 vue 源文件,求教前端大佬如何设置。

    7 条回复    2020-12-11 09:28:22 +08:00
    mscststs
        1
    mscststs  
       2020-12-09 15:43:14 +08:00
    开发环境不要引 Runtime 的依赖,把 sourceMap 打开
    azcvcza
        2
    azcvcza  
       2020-12-09 15:49:30 +08:00
    webpack 配置里把 sourceMap 打开
    no1xsyzy
        3
    no1xsyzy  
       2020-12-09 20:16:37 +08:00
    都是 sourceMap 么?
    话说,远程调试如何?现在远程调试支持性如何?
    (歪下楼,“php 小王子”写 Vue ……
    2kCS5c0b0ITXE5k2
        4
    2kCS5c0b0ITXE5k2  
       2020-12-10 08:01:59 +08:00
    @no1xsyzy 把 vue 当 jq 用 用上 ui 库 写后台可以写快很多。。。
    phpxiaowangzi
        5
    phpxiaowangzi  
    OP
       2020-12-10 09:09:30 +08:00
    @no1xsyzy php 前后端都得写惹
    crystom
        6
    crystom  
       2020-12-10 11:15:03 +08:00
    信息提供的太少,你的环境是怎样的
    phpxiaowangzi
        7
    phpxiaowangzi  
    OP
       2020-12-11 09:28:22 +08:00
    就是用 vue-cli 4.3.1 脚手架搭建的,自己创建的 vue.config.js 里的代码是
    `module.exports = {
    productionSourceMap:false,
    configureWebpack: config => {

    if (process.env.NODE_ENV === 'production') {
    // return {
    // plugins: [
    // new BundleAnalyzerPlugin()
    // ]
    // }
    } else if (process.env.NODE_ENV === 'development') {

    } else {

    }
    }
    }`

    就是想在本地测试的时候 chrome 报错可以显示 vue 源文件错误行信息而不是 vue.runtime.esm.js 的信息
    关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   实用小工具   ·   5350 人在线   最高记录 6679   ·     Select Language
    创意工作者们的社区
    World is powered by solitude
    VERSION: 3.9.8.5 · 32ms · UTC 01:30 · PVG 09:30 · LAX 17:30 · JFK 20:30
    Developed with CodeLauncher
    ♥ Do have faith in what you're doing.